Located in the heart of Frederick County, Stephenson, VA is a charming unincorporated community that offers a unique blend of rural tranquility and suburban convenience. Nestled just a short drive from the bustling city of Winchester, this picturesque area is ideal for those seeking a peaceful lifestyle while still having access to urban amenities.
One of the standout features of Stephenson, VA is its stunning natural beauty. Surrounded by rolling hills and lush landscapes, residents enjoy a variety of outdoor recreational activities. The nearby Shenandoah River provides opportunities for fishing, kayaking, and hiking, making it a perfect spot for nature enthusiasts. Additionally, the community is well-connected to several parks and trails, enhancing the outdoor experience.
The community spirit in Stephenson, VA is palpable, with friendly neighbors and a welcoming atmosphere. Local events and gatherings foster a strong sense of belonging among residents. The area is home to a mix of families, retirees, and young professionals, creating a diverse and vibrant community. Schools in the region are highly rated, making it an attractive place for families looking to settle down.
Stephenson, VA, is characterized by its rich history and charming architecture. The community features several historic buildings that reflect its heritage, adding to the town's unique character. Additionally, the proximity to major highways, including Interstate 81, allows for easy commuting to nearby cities, making it a convenient location for those who work in urban centers but prefer the serenity of rural living.
